Output ddd96bd14dd9b08225869c3fb303619516256dfc5e578d5c3b4d927036d68a25:1

value
29741361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5603a244d8ac91b06d27e3d6e01d4a4bc0029b5 OP_EQUAL
address
3JE3WF1RmnhmGCKP5Q6bhHNheQ4ctruDRG
transaction
ddd96bd14dd9b08225869c3fb303619516256dfc5e578d5c3b4d927036d68a25
spent
true